Output ef77b66a96527eefc97f7493c1cbc7a576b3915e976fb837f699f03d67469564:6

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 70d60740ad7f523f5c505bb642af7827dd1418ae
address
bc1qwrtqws9d0afr7hzstwmy9tmcylw3gx9weg3658
transaction
ef77b66a96527eefc97f7493c1cbc7a576b3915e976fb837f699f03d67469564
spent
true